Irish Compliance Comparison

For Irish businesses, compliance with Revenue, GDPR, and local banking standards is non-negotiable. Here is how Cin7 and Zoho Inventory compare on the requirements that matter most to Irish SMEs.

Revenue Integration

Neither Cin7 nor Zoho Inventory offers native Revenue Online Service integration. Irish businesses in inventory may not need this feature directly, but should ensure their accounting software handles Revenue compliance separately.

Irish Bank Feeds

Neither Cin7 nor Zoho Inventory offers direct Irish bank feed integrations, which is expected for inventory software. Your accounting platform should handle bank feeds separately.

GDPR Data Residency

Zoho Inventory stores data exclusively in EU data centres, giving Irish businesses straightforward GDPR compliance. Cin7 uses eu and us data centres (configuration required), which means you may need to specifically request or configure EU data residency. For businesses handling sensitive Irish customer data, Zoho Inventory offers greater peace of mind on data sovereignty.

SEPA and IBAN Support

Neither Cin7 nor Zoho Inventory offers native SEPA Direct Debit support. This is less relevant for inventory tools, but if you need to process euro payments, ensure your accounting or invoicing software covers SEPA compliance.

VAT Handling

Cin7 includes Irish VAT handling for return preparation and submission. Zoho Inventory does not handle VAT natively - Irish businesses using Zoho Inventory will need their accounting software to manage VAT obligations separately.

Our Verdict

Cin7 leads this comparison for Irish product businesses with genuine multi-channel complexity, particularly wholesalers, distributors, and manufacturers in the 21 to 50 employee range who sell across ecommerce, wholesale, and marketplaces simultaneously. Its warehouse management, B2B ordering, and multi-currency handling across EU and UK borders make it the stronger operational fit for post-Brexit trade flows. Zoho Inventory suits smaller Irish retailers in the 1 to 20 employee range, especially those already embedded in the Zoho ecosystem, where the free tier (up to 50 orders per month) offers a genuine low-risk entry point.

On Irish-specific compliance, neither vendor offers Revenue integration, PAYE Modernisation support, Irish bank feeds, or SEPA direct debit. The single Irish-relevant differentiator is GDPR data residency: Zoho Inventory provides EU-only data centres, while Cin7 offers a choice of EU or non-EU hosting, giving Zoho Inventory a narrow edge for businesses with strict data localisation requirements. Cin7 pricing is in USD with no euro guarantee, adding currency exposure for Irish buyers; Zoho Inventory also quotes in USD but its free tier removes pricing risk for the smallest operations.
